stillhouse in British English

(ˈstɪlˌhaʊs) noun. a distillery or place where the distilling process takes place.

Is a shadow a silhouette?

Shadows form when the subject obstructs the flow of light and the subject’s outline falls on a solid surface. Silhouettes are images of a subject, just depicting their outlines across a light source which is present in the backdrop.

Is there a monthly fee for Cricut?

That’s been free and unlimited for all users in the past, but now Cricut is limiting users to 20 free uploads per month. To upload more, owners will soon have to subscribe to Cricut’s Access Standard plan for $9.99 per month / $95.88 per year or Access Premium plan for $118.88 per year.

What are the 3 basic silhouettes?

There are three basic silhouettes — the sack, the European and the American cut. The sack suit covers a multitude of sins. The sack, or Brooks Brothers suit, has been the backbone of American clothing for more than 100 years.

Why are shadows black?

Shadows are black because they are formed when an opaque object blocks the path of light rays. Hence shadows seem to black because it does not emit or reflect any light.

Do you need a computer to use a Cricut?

Does it require a computer/internet? Yes, it does. The Cricut Maker is used with our Design Space software on a computer, iOS device, or Android device (US only) … and, Design Space requires an internet connection.

What’s better than a Cricut?

Silhouette Cameo 4– The Silhouette Cameo 4 is the newest machine and it has some impressive new features. This Cameo is stronger and faster than ever. It has 5000 grams of cutting force, which is 1000 grams more than the comparable Cricut Maker (4000 grams), which helps cut through thicker materials.
